The principal aim of this book is to introduce to the widest possible audience an original view of belief calculus and uncertainty theory. Part II, The Geometry of Uncertainty, is the core of this book, as it introduces the author’s own geometric approach to uncertainty theory, starting with the geometry of belief functions: Chap.
